Passive Fire Protection (PFP) plays a crucial role in building safety, bridging architecture, structure, and MEP services. It requires meticulous planning and collaboration across design and construction, and we're leading the way in how we approach PFP.

We're looking for a PFP Technical Leader/Manager/Engineer to join our team and ensure that PFP elements are carefully integrated from the outset of every project. You'll work alongside our expert fire team, setting projects up for success while shaping the future of fire protection in construction.

**What We're Looking For**:

- Technically-minded, quality-focused individuals with an interest in fire engineering and an understanding of how materials react to fire.
- A passion for learning, development, and progression in a rapidly growing sector.

**Key Responsibilities**:

- **General**: Manage PFP for services penetrations and building fabric, contributing to risk and opportunity registers, and ensuring compliance with fire strategies. Lead knowledge sharing across teams and ensure PFP systems meet mandatory requirements.
- **Design**: Facilitate design development for standardised PFP solutions, ensuring coordination with the design team and compliance with fire strategies. Review test data and specifications, managing PFP component selection and documentation.
- **Delivery**: Collaborate with project teams to mitigate risks, manage assurance inspections, and ensure robust quality checks. Oversee the handover process to ensure smooth client transitions.
